Abstract

A belt device has a head and a belt is disclosed. The head is a frame body with a hollow central portion. A connecting shaft is connected between two sides of the hollow central portion. Thereby, two through holes in the hollow central portion are spaced by the connecting shaft. A plurality of buckle blocks are equally spaced on one surface of the belt. When the belt passes through one of the two through holes of the head, one buckle block will buckle one inner edge of the frame body; thereby, the belt and head being buckled rapidly,

What is claimed is:  
     
         1 . A belt device having a head and a belt; wherein the head is a frame body with a hollow central portion; a connecting shaft is connected between two sides of the hollow central portion, thereby, two through holes in the hollow central portion are spaced by the connecting shaft; a plurality of buckle blocks are equally spaced on one surface of the belt; wherein when the belt passes through one of the two through holes of the head, one buckle block will buckle one inner edge of the frame body; thereby, the belt and head are buckled rapidly.
